High Ground Sports Bike Sim 3D is an arcade-style motorbike stunt simulator for casual mobile gamers on iOS.

Key features
Physics-based handling model for sports bikes on varied terrain, serving as the primary retention hook.
Toggle between perspectives including first-person and third-person angles to enhance immersion.
Input options including tilt, buttons, and accelerometer to accommodate diverse player preferences.

High Ground Sports Bike Sim 3D has entered a zombie state, with no updates recorded in the last 310 days. The development momentum has ceased entirely, as the app has not received any feature additions, bug fixes, or live operations content for over ten months. Given the lack of activity since the latest release, there is no evidence of ongoing support or maintenance for the platform.
